Output 507a267707aa975d840d30db3111749183593ac3ecba1275cda0b43c8512a131:0

value
20189088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f52451e9fcc1a9f237c9aed76f42748226cc308 OP_EQUAL
address
MRLmrHkAGoCciDrfXV7Tu1mqDELVPLX6Kb
transaction
507a267707aa975d840d30db3111749183593ac3ecba1275cda0b43c8512a131
spent
true